Understanding the Mechanics of Crash Games
At its core, a crash game operates on a very simple principle: a multiplier begins at 1x and steadily increases. Players place a bet before the round begins, and the goal is to cash out before the multiplier ‘crashes’. The amount a player wins is determined by the multiplier at which they choose to cash out. For instance, if a player bets $10 and cashes out at a 2x multiplier, they win $20 (their initial bet plus $10 in profit). However, if the multiplier crashes before the player cashes out, they lose their initial bet. The timing of the crash is entirely random, determined by an independently verified random number generator (RNG) to ensure fairness. This randomization ensures that no one can predict when the multiplier will crash, adding to the excitement and unpredictability.

Factors Influencing Crash Points
While the crash point is fundamentally random, understanding the underlying mechanics of the random number generator (RNG) can provide some insight. Reputable online casinos employ provably fair RNGs that allow players to verify the randomness of each round. These systems often utilize cryptographic algorithms that make it impossible for the casino or any external entity to manipulate the outcome. Knowing that the game is demonstrably fair can build trust and enhance the player experience. However, it's crucial to remember that even with a provably fair system, predicting the exact crash point remains impossible. Focusing on statistical probabilities and implementing risk management strategies are far more effective approaches.
Furthermore, some players attempt to identify patterns by analyzing the results of previous rounds. While past results do not influence future outcomes (due to the inherent randomness of the RNG), some believe that observing trends can provide a psychological edge. This is often referred to as the “gambler’s fallacy” and is generally not a sound strategy. It’s vital to approach crash games with a clear understanding of the odds and to avoid relying on superstition or flawed logic. Effective gameplay relies on disciplined risk management, not attempts to decipher an unpredictable system.

Strategies for Playing Crash Games
While there's no guaranteed way to win at crash games, several strategies can help players improve their odds and manage their risk. One popular approach is the ‘Martingale’ strategy, where players double their bet after each loss, hoping to recover their losses with a single win. However, this strategy can be extremely risky as it requires a large bankroll and there’s no guarantee that a win will occur before the player reaches their betting limit. Another strategy involves setting a target multiplier. Players decide on a multiplier they’re comfortable with and automatically cash out when that multiplier is reached. This automated approach removes the emotional element from decision-making and helps players stick to their strategy. Ultimately, the best strategy is the one that suits your individual risk tolerance and playing style.
Beyond specific betting systems, implementing sound bankroll management is paramount. Players should only wager a small percentage of their total bankroll on each round, ensuring that they can withstand a series of losses without being wiped out. Setting win and loss limits is also crucial. Knowing when to stop playing, whether you’re on a winning streak or a losing streak, prevents emotional decision-making and protects your bankroll. The Psychology of Crash Games
The appeal of crash games extends beyond the potential for financial gain; a significant part of their allure lies in the psychological factors they exploit. The game taps into our innate desire for risk and reward, creating a thrilling sensation similar to that experienced during gambling activities like stock trading or even extreme sports. The escalating multiplier triggers a dopamine rush, the neurotransmitter associated with pleasure and anticipation, further fueling the excitement. This can lead to a state of ‘flow,’ where players become fully immersed in the game and lose track of time. However, this can also be detrimental, leading to impulsive decision-making and a disregard for responsible gambling principles.
The fear of missing out (FOMO) is another powerful psychological force at play. As the multiplier increases, players may become anxious about cashing out too early and potentially missing out on a larger payout. This can lead them to hold onto their bets for longer than they initially intended, increasing their risk of a crash. Understanding these psychological triggers is essential for maintaining control and making rational decisions. Being aware of your own biases and emotional responses can help you avoid falling prey to impulsive behavior. Recognizing Problem Gambling
It's crucial to recognize the signs of problem gambling and seek help if needed. These signs include spending more money than you can afford to lose, chasing losses, neglecting personal responsibilities, and lying about your gambling habits.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, resources are available to provide support and guidance. Numerous organizations, such as the National Council on Problem Gambling, offer confidential helplines, online resources, and support groups. Remember that se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.
